Considerations for seniors living in Fort Washakie, WY
Serene Natural Environment - Fort Washakie is located in a beautiful setting with the Wind River Mountains and the Shoshone Reservation providing picturesque views. The serene natural environment offers fresh air and calming surroundings, which can promote better health.
Access to Healthcare Facilities - Seniors living in Fort Washakie can benefit from access to the recently built Northern Arapaho Tribal Health Clinic or the SageWest Health Care facility, which offers a broad range of medical services.
Low Cost of Living - The cost of living in Fort Washakie is relatively low compared to many other parts of the United States. This makes it an affordable place for seniors on fixed incomes.
Vibrant Community Life - Although it is a small town, Fort Washakie has an active community life with regular social events such as pow-wows and rodeos held throughout the year. These events offer opportunities for entertainment as well as socializing with friends and neighbors.
Rich Cultural History - As home to the Eastern Shoshone Tribe, Fort Washakie has a rich cultural history that seniors can explore through visiting local museums and historic sites like Sacajawea's grave site or learning from elders about tribal traditions and customs.
Outdoor Activities - With its scenic location near mountain ranges, outdoor activities like hiking, fishing, hunting are readily available for seniors who like to keep active.
